Topics Covered
- Fundamentals of AI and Robotics: Introduction to AI, machine learning, and robotics for healthcare applications.
- Chronic Disease Management Overview: Understanding chronic diseases, their impact, and current management strategies.
- AI-Powered Robotics in Healthcare: Exploring the role of AI-powered robots in patient care and disease management.
- Designing AI-Powered Robotics Systems: Learning to design and develop AI-powered robotics systems for disease management.
- Implementation and Integration Strategies: Strategies for implementing and integrating AI-powered robotics in healthcare settings.
- Ethics, Policy, and Future of AI-Powered Robotics: Examining the ethics, policy, and future implications of AI-powered robotics in chronic disease management.
